c) Public notice of withdrawal or modification. The Agency must not withdraw, modify, or revise discharge limits unless it first notifies the POTW and all industrial users to whom revised discharge limits have been applied, and made public in writing the reasons for such withdrawal or modification and provided an opportunity for public hearing. Following such notice and withdrawal or modification, all industrial users to whom revised discharge limits had been applied must be subject to the modified discharge limits or the discharge limits prescribed in the applicable categorical pretreatment standards as appropriate and must achieve compliance with such limits within a reasonable time, not to exceed the period of time prescribed in the applicable categorical pretreatment standard.
BOARD NOTE: Derived from 40 CFR 403.7(f)(4) (2003), as modified to reflect NRDC v. USEPA, 790 F.2d 289 (3d Cir. 1986).
